Protect your skin and the delicate cenote ecosystems by using reef-safe and biodegradable sunscreen.
Cenote floors can be rocky or slippery; water shoes will help protect your feet and provide better traction.
Bring plenty of water to stay hydrated, especially when hiking between cenotes under the tropical sun.
Avoid touching fish or plants in the cenotes to maintain their natural environment and preserve biodiversity.
Cenotes were sacred to the Mayans, serving as natural wells and spiritual sites for rituals.
Local efforts focus on preserving water quality and protecting the cenotes from pollution to maintain their natural beauty.
